Musivision Films
Musivision Films is an artist driven, full service film and music production company located in Montreal Canada. Founded in 2006 by Laurie Gordon, president of Musivision is a boutique production house working with icons of the animation world; animator Oscar nominee Ryan Larkin and Oscar winner Co Hoedeman and three time Oscar nominee cult film Heavy Metal director Gerald Potterton. Laurie is also the director of The Montreal International Animation Film Festival (MIAFF) sometimes referred to as Animaze. Musivision produced documentary film Ryan’s Renaissance (available in French and English versions) began production with partner CTV BelllMedia and broadcast on Bravo. MusiVision is currently in development with animation and feature films, including I Spy My Father about Laurie enigmatic father and a feature documentary film on animation director London born Gerald Potterton his short film High Flight. High Flight a short animation (7 minutes) written and directed by three time Academy Award nominee Gerald PottertonHigh Flight, a short animation (7 minutes) written and directed by three time Academy Award nominee Gerald Potterton, based on the poem by John Magee an American pilot who joined the Royal Canadian Air Force during World War II.
Gerald Potterton is a British director, producer and animator. He is best known for directing the cult classic Heavy Metal and for his animation work on Yellow Submarine.
Potterton has been nominated three times for an Academy Award for Best Animated Short Film: as director on the National Film Board of Canada animated shorts “My Financial Career” and “Christmas Cracker”, and as producer for “The Selfish Giant”.
The action I am describing in this short film takes place in less than thirty minutes. It is an attempt to portray a version of the ‘Unknown Soldier’ as the action takes place almost entirely from the point of view of a soldier, in this case a pilot enclosed mostly in the cockpit of his Spitfire who we never see. The animation will be hand drawn but full in it’s action and portrayed in the style of a pencil and water colour ‘war artist sketch’ technique. Sound effects will be real, and of the time. The poem will be read as a soliloquy at the end.
